It weaves a complicated and beautiful story of a childs entrance into the harsh realities of adult life without the maudlin musings of fleeting childhood usually found in coming of age stories. It explores how children everywhere are physically and psychologically scarred by violence and brutality that they cannot escape and can be led to do horrible things. Led to an abandoned baby by a raven, fourteenyearold liam seems fated to meet two foster children who have experienced the worlds violence in very different ways as he struggles to understand war, family problems, and friends who grow apart.
